7 Marketing Trends for 2014
Marketing campaigns and information dissemination are continuing
to evolve from print media to online trends. And similar, there
continues to be a shift from offline communication technologies to
inbound ones. Businesses are finding more and more success with content
and original publishing channels online than with advertisements within
content. Additional tactics include magnifying brand recognition and
taking advantage of audience growth. Details follow.
1.
Content marketing is a huge industry. Companies advertise and gain
consumer trust by creating valuable content through different channels.
This takes into consideration industry information that gives greater
insight and entertainment to audiences. A company can build rapport with
its demographic market and create a loyal following. Using content
marketing in social media on websites, blogs, as comments, in emails
plus videos and more often provides opportunities for company and high
brand recognition.
2. Social media networks will continue be
huge in 2014. New social media (sm) sites are popping up all the time
and if a company is not listed on Facebook, LinkedIn and Twitter or
other popular sm network, their audience will more than likely dwindle.
Thus using social media in 2014 to build audiences across different
platforms is wise. Diversify and watch your marketing efforts skyrocket.
3.
Content must be easily and quickly recognizable. When looking at
social media sites or any other content use images. Successful blog
posts that receive the most audience participation have well-placed
pictures to break up content and emphasize products and services. Use
infographics that combine images with a bit of text to explain a topic
or give statistical information.
4. Simple is better; less is more. This is the trend of 2014. Simplistic marketing messages and recognizable logos are the key to online marketing. Don't burn out your audience by constantly barraging them with advertisements and content that is irrelevant, boring or non-productive. Consumers today want to look at what you have in about ten seconds and move on to something else.
5. The growing use of smartphones requires that you have apps and online marketing adaptable to
smartphone and tablet use. By 2017, it is predicted that 87% of cellular phone use will be via smartphones. Provide a marketing experience that can be easily used through smartphones.
6. Redirected and targeted ads will be a
huge online marketing trend in 2014. Re-targeting works by using browser
cookies to track websites that are user friendly. Once you leave a
certain site, the product you saw on that site will be shown to you on
another site. In other words, follow your costumers around to all
his/her sites
7. SEO (search engine optimization) will continue
to be used in online marketing and play a very important role in search
ranking in 2014. Providing users with the best and most relevant
content is what makes Google run. Share good, targeted content, and the
higher ranked a website will be. Also keep in mind that top ranking
search results often connect to social shares.
